To find what subtract what equals 85, we can set up the equation x - y = 85, where x and y are the two numbers we are looking for. This equation represents the difference between two numbers equaling 85. To solve for x and y, we need more information or constraints on the relationship between the two numbers. Without additional context or constraints, there are infinite pairs of numbers that could satisfy this equation.
24 goes into 85 three times, with a remainder of 13. This can be calculated by dividing 85 by 24, which equals 3 with a remainder of 13. In other words, 24 multiplied by 3 equals 72, and when you subtract 72 from 85, you are left with the remainder of 13.

You can either calculate 15% of 34.00, which is 34.00*15/100 = 5.10 and subtract that from 34.00 to give 28.90 or you can subtract 15% from 100% = 85% and calculate 85% of 34.00, which is 34.00*85/100 = 28.90.
